SALT LAKE CITY (KTVX) — Singer and songwriter Todd Snider was arrested at a Salt Lake City hospital for disorderly conduct after he was reportedly the victim of an assault.

Snider was arrested Sunday, police records show, while recovering at an area hospital after the alleged assault. He was on tour in Salt Lake City for his newest album, “High, Lonesome and Then Some.”

According to a statement from Aimless Inc. on behalf of Snider, he was the victim of a “violent assault” outside his hotel and suffered “severe injuries.”

Statement on behalf of Snider

“Todd will be unable to perform for an undetermined amount of time. We deeply apologize for any cancellation and any inconvenience it causes,” the statement continued. “We appreciate your understanding as Todd receives needed medical treatment. We hope to have more information on new dates soon.”

Court documents indicate that Snider was arrested on Sunday for disorderly conduct (an infraction), criminal trespassing after a notice against entry (Class B Misdemeanor), and Threat of Violence (Class B Misdemeanor).

Snider allegedly disagreed with the Salt Lake City Regional Hospital discharging him, the arrest document explains. He then “started yelling/cursing at the staff,” which “caused public inconvenience and alarm among hospital employees and residents,” authorities added.

The singer did leave after being told to do so by a medical professional, only to return and verbally threaten someone in the hospital, the report continued.

He was booked into the Salt Lake County Jail on the evening of November 2, where he was awaiting charges.

No details about the alleged assault outside Snider’s hotel have been released. The rest of Snider’s tour has been canceled.
